The Client Service Manager (CSM) is responsible for the negotiation, creation, approval, and the implementation of national projects. These responsibilities include project development, budget management, execution monitoring, issue resolution, reporting, up-selling, and invoicing. The CSM must also manage all related financial activities within Product Connection's process while providing a high level of service to client representatives and co-workers and assisting the organization in achieving a service excellence culture.

Product Connections is a part of Acosta Group – a collective of the industry’s most trusted retail, marketing and foodservice agencies reimagining the way people connect with brands at every point in their shopping journey.
As a full-service marketing agency, we specialize in digital and traditional retail events and demos, experiential marketing, sponsorship activation, and omnichannel shopper marketing. Our mission is to deliver brand solutions that connect products to the right target at the right time, effectively moving consumers down the conversion funnel.
With over 10,000 experts in the field and more than 150 corporate employees, we have a range of talents and experience that redefine what it means to be a marketing agency.
